Understanding Revenue Management for Short-Term Rentals

Revenue management is a critical strategy for maximizing earnings in the competitive world of short-term rentals. Whether you are an Airbnb host or a vacation rental manager, understanding how to effectively manage your revenue can significantly impact your profits. Revenue management involves analyzing data to forecast demand and optimize pricing strategies. It’s about making informed decisions that enhance your rental's profitability. Here are some reasons why revenue management is essential for short-term rentals:

  • Maximizing Occupancy Rates: By adjusting prices according to demand, you can increase your occupancy rates during peak seasons and even off-peak times.
  • Adapting to Market Trends: Understanding market trends allows you to adjust your strategies to stay competitive.
  • Enhancing Guest Experience: By using dynamic pricing, you can offer competitive rates that still maximize your income, ensuring guests feel they are getting value for their money.

Key Components of Revenue Management

To effectively manage revenue for your short-term rentals, consider the following key components:

1. Market Analysis

Conduct thorough market research to understand your competition and target audience. This includes:

  • Analyzing competitor pricing
  • Identifying peak seasons
  • Understanding guest demographics

2. Dynamic Pricing Strategies

Dynamic pricing refers to adjusting your rental prices based on market demand, time of year, and other factors. Here are some strategies:

  • Seasonal Pricing: Increase prices during holidays, local events, or peak seasons.
  • Last-Minute Discounts: Offer lower rates for last-minute bookings to fill vacancies.
  • Length-of-Stay Discounts: Encourage longer stays by offering discounts for week-long or month-long rentals.

3. Data Analysis and Forecasting

Utilizing analytics tools can help you make more informed decisions. Consider the following:

  • Historical Data: Analyze past performance to forecast future trends.
  • Booking Patterns: Identify trends in guest bookings to adjust your pricing accordingly.

3. Performance Metrics

Track key performance metrics to evaluate your revenue management effectiveness:

  • Occupancy Rate: The percentage of available rental nights that are booked.
  • Average Daily Rate (ADR): Total rental revenue divided by the number of nights sold.
  • Revenue Per Available Room (RevPAR): Total revenue divided by the total number of available rooms.

Best Practices for Optimizing Vacation Rental Revenue

To maximize your vacation rental revenue, consider implementing these best practices:

  1. Regularly Update Pricing: Adjust your prices based on market demand and occupancy rates at least once a week.
  2. Utilize Professional Photography: High-quality images can attract more guests and justify higher pricing.
  3. Enhance Guest Experience: Providing excellent service can lead to positive reviews, repeat guests, and referrals.
  4. Leverage Social Media: Promote your rental through social media platforms to reach a wider audience and enhance bookings.

What is revenue management in short-term rentals?

Revenue management in short-term rentals involves using data analysis to set pricing strategies that maximize rental income, taking into account market demand, guest behavior, and competition.

What metrics should I track for my short-term rental?

Key metrics to track include occupancy rates, average daily rate (ADR), and revenue per available room (RevPAR) to measure the effectiveness of your revenue management strategies.

How often should I update my rental prices?

It’s advisable to review and potentially update your rental prices at least once a week, especially during peak seasons or when you notice changes in demand.
